SEG1: The Nautilus Lifeline is a Scuba Diver VHF Radio and GPS, No base unit requirement, Waterproof to 120 meters. http://nautiluslifeline.com

SEG2: Titan CCR: We interview Dr. Randy Klein-Gross, Ph.D.  about the the Titan Closer Circuit Rebreather. The Titan CCR is a small, compact, lightweight system that is easy to use and travel with. The unit is simple to use, understand and maintain. http://www.titandivegear.com/titanccr

SEG3: Diver’s Alert Network: Project on Harvesting Divers. Eric Douglass tells us of a DAN study of the plight of the Miskito Indian harvesting divers, who risk their lives every day just to make a living. Diving up to 12 times a day for a two-week period, often with no access to knowledge of safe diving practices, harvesting divers experience a higher-than-average rate of decompression illness (DCI), some cases of which are so severe that divers are left permanently disabled or die.http://www.diversalertnetwork.org/News/Article.aspx?newsid=985635219    http://blogs.nationalgeographic.com/blogs/news/chiefeditor/2010/09/miskito-divers-risk-death.html
